The 1984 Chrysler LeBaron is a midsize car with a 2.2L engine running on regular gasoline. It features an automatic 3-speed transmission, offering straightforward driving for everyday use. While its design and features reflect the era, it remains a practical choice for those seeking a classic midsize vehicle.

What is the fuel efficiency of the Chrysler LeBaron?
The 1984 Chrysler LeBaron with a 2.2L engine and 3-speed automatic transmission averages around 18-22 MPG (city/highway), which is typical for midsize cars of that era.

Is the Chrysler LeBaron a reliable car?
While the LeBaron was decent for its time, older models (like the 1984 version) may require more frequent maintenance due to age. Reliability depends on how well it has been maintained over the years.
What are common problems with the Chrysler LeBaron?
Common issues for the 1984 LeBaron include aging electrical components, transmission wear (due to the 3-speed automatic), and rust. Regular upkeep is important to keep it running smoothly.
